Transaction 800042a02028afbd691a741785e1251a6cdab295675e1fc18aeb6b12693a2742
1 Input
1 Output
-
800042a02028afbd691a741785e1251a6cdab295675e1fc18aeb6b12693a2742:0
- value
- 35828
- script pubkey
- OP_0 OP_PUSHBYTES_20 abd68c04cad882bcf153fdcef608759542b10fef
- address
- bc1q40tgcpx2mzpteu2nlh80vzr4j4ptzrl0hqanh0